cFos 0.97h, release date: 06-Mar-1994; by M. Winkler, C. Lueders cFos is an ISDN CAPI FOSSIL driver. It was written to allow FIDO compatible BBS, mailer software and FOSSIL supporting terminalprograms to easily communicate via ISDN. It also has a build-in INT 14h emulator. A list of programs that work with cFos can be found in the appendix of CFOS.DOC. See COPYING.CF/LICENSE.DOC for warranty and licensing terms, see WHATSNEW for a revision history. Some features: - uses the CAPI to access the ISDN hardware; thus very flexible - is optimized for HIGHEST transfer speed: 7900cps! - supports multiple ISDN channels in one driver - supports both X75 and V110 - has it's own AT command emulator; looks like a standard modem to the application {+} - has it's own superfast channel bundling, which is manufacturer independant with up to 4 B-channels resulting in more than 30k Bytes per second (we tested it !)
